Mission to Mars Setting up a permanent base or sending astronauts to Mars may happen only if we can grow food in space For more than 40 years, Cary Mitchell has led efforts to improve human ability to grow food in space – from improving lighting for crops to testing the ability to grow leafy greens, fruits and vegetables that will keep astronauts nourished and satisfied on their long trips. More nutritious, better tasting, non-GMO ‘orange corn’ launches in US markets Naturally bred orange corn has abundance of antioxidant carotenoids with ‘nutty, buttery flavor’. The corn was developed through a process known as biofortification to naturally increase the amount of provitamin A carotenoids in corn. Learn More
Building self-tests for the world’s most common infectious diseases – with paper What if patients could reliably test themselves at home and know results in minutes, after less than a couple weeks of an infection? A handheld diagnostic tool made out of paper already has that speed and would work not only for HIV, but many other infectious diseases. Using it would be like doing your own pregnancy test.
